Transaction 275417daf5f3b6595335e3113101ddc7bb459d153d29660a25f272a4ee80013f
3 Input
1 Outputs
- 275417daf5f3b6595335e3113101ddc7bb459d153d29660a25f272a4ee80013f:0
value 2407387
address 37WSkANPVUQ8uuktf8hv671CejRtBtQ4tJ